The ingenious design and impeccable craftsmanship of this box reflect the technological and artistic excellence achieved in China’s glass industry in the eighteenth century. Its humorous decoration forms an auspicious rebus: “catfish” (nianyu) rhymes with “year” (nian) and “abundance” (yu), thereby conveying a wish for “abundance year after year.”
